The Bosch Rexroth Indramat MHD093A-035-PG1-AA is a servo motor from the MHD Synchronous Motors series and features natural convection cooling. It has a flange size of 140 by 150 mm, a centering diameter of 130 mm, and a plain shaft with a shaft seal. The unit offers 12.0 Nm continuous torque at standstill and is equipped with a holding brake rated for 22.0 Nm torque. This model uses a digital servo feedback encoder with absolute position detection over more than 4096 revolutions.

Product Description:

The MHD093A-035-PG1-AA servo motor belongs to the MHD Synchronous Motors series manufactured by Bosch Rexroth Indramat. As an AC servo actuator, it converts drive commands from a compatible controller into precise rotary motion for conveying, packaging, or tooling axes in automated lines. The compact frame carries a permanent-magnet rotor, and the stator windings receive variable-frequency current from the drive to generate controlled torque and speed. This motor is used where closed-loop performance, integrated feedback, and high positional repeatability are required on medium-inertia axes.

The mechanical interface includes a centering pilot of 130 mm, allowing the housing to seat concentrically in a matching machine recess. The square mounting flange spans 140 / 150 mm, providing two diagonal bolt patterns for rigid attachment. At standstill, the motor can deliver 12.0 Nm continuously, so it can maintain torque without depending on the brake for every holding condition. Heat generated by copper losses leaves the frame by natural convection, eliminating the need for forced-air ducts. Power leads exit toward side A through a molded output connector, which helps simplify cable routing in tight cabinets. The motor also uses a plain shaft profile for direct coupling, a short A length for reduced mass, and winding code 035 for standard drive current ratings.

Static holding is provided by an internal brake rated at 22.0 Nm, which clamps the shaft when control power is removed. Motion feedback comes from an integrated encoder with digital servo feedback that stores absolute position information over >4096 revolutions, removing the need for homing after shutdowns. A lip seal protects the front bearing from lubricants and dust during operation. The motor size 093 keeps the outside diameter consistent with this frame class, which helps it fit common mounting layouts for the series.
